MAHONING COUNTY Green Team gets ready



Thousands of pounds of wrapping paper and trees were collected last year.
YOUNGSTOWN -- The Recycling Division of Mahoning County (The Green Team) is once again helping residents make this a green Christmas.
Many locations in the county will accept discarded gift wrap and greeting cards for recycling. Others will take Christmas trees, offering an alternative to leaving them at the curb to be picked up by refuse haulers.
"Through their participation in last year's holiday recycling programs, Mahoning County residents made a significant contribution to the environment," said Harold Moore, interim director of The Green Team.
"More than 1,700 pounds of wrapping paper and cards, and 34,000 pounds of cut trees were diverted from local landfills and used instead for beneficial purposes," said Moore. "We're hoping for even stronger participation this year."
Gift wrap, cards accepted
Recycling drop-off sites in the county will accept discarded gift wrap and greeting cards at specially designated bins. Ribbons, bows and foil gift wrap are not accepted.
Christmas trees may be taken to selected locations in the county. The trees will be chipped into mulch for use in each community's landscaping program. Only live trees will be accepted, and all decorations must be removed.
